Anti-seepage soil post-cast strip and construction method thereof
The invention discloses an anti-seepage soil post-cast strip and a construction method thereof.The anti-seepage soil post-cast strip comprises a plurality of building bodies, expansion reinforcing strips (1) are arranged between the building bodies, anti-seepage devices are further arranged between the expansion reinforcing strips (1) and the adjacent building bodies, a plurality of holes are formed in the anti-seepage devices, embedded parts are arranged in the holes, and the embedded parts are connected with the expansion reinforcing strips (1). And the embedded part penetrates through the hole and is connected with the building body. According to the method, the precipitation cost can be greatly reduced, the basement foundation pit is prevented from being exposed for a long time, the construction quality of the post-cast strip is guaranteed, and therefore the purposes of saving the construction period, reducing the construction cost and reducing the safety risk are achieved.
